iOS   发布时间:2022-05-04  发布网站:大佬教程  code.js-code.com
大佬教程收集整理的这篇文章主要介绍了Xcode 8中缺少xml – libsystem_symptoms.dylib大佬教程大佬觉得挺不错的,现在分享给大家,也给大家做个参考。

概述

我刚刚更新到 Xcode 8,我不能再构建基于xml2的应用程序.如果我建立一个简单的文件,并尝试建立如下: c++ myapp.cc `xml2-config --cflags` `xml2-config --libs` …我收到以下错误信息: ld: file not found: /usr/lib/system/libsystem_symptoms.dylib for architectur
我刚刚更新到 Xcode 8,我不能再构建基于xml2的应用程序.如果我建立一个简单的文件,并尝试建立如下:

c++ myapp.cc `xml2-config --cflags` `xml2-config --libs`

…我收到以下错误信息:

ld: file not found: /usr/lib/system/libsystem_symptoms.dylib for architecture x86_64

在myapp.cc中是什么都没关系(我的只是返回0的主程序).根本的问题似乎是苹果在Xcode 8中删除了/usr/lib/system/libsystem_symptoms.dylib,但是/Applications/Xcode.app/Contents/Developer/Platforms/MacOSX.platform/Developer/中的许多.tbd文件SDK / MacOSX10.12.sdk /usr/lib仍然指向它.有人遇到这样的问题吗?

解决方法

@mnencia的回答工作是删除对libsystem_symptomps.dylib的引用,但是对我来说使用OS X失败.更改以下内容应该允许它在OS X上运行:

sudo /usr/bin/sed -i.BACkup -E -e 's@/usr/lib/system/libsystem_symptoms.dylib(,)?@@' \
$(grep -ril /usr/lib/system/libsystem_symptoms.dylib \
/Applications/Xcode.app/Contents/Developer/Platforms/MacOSX.platform/Developer/SDKs/MacOSX10.12.sdk/usr/lib)

希望这有助于Mac开发人员.

大佬总结

以上是大佬教程为你收集整理的Xcode 8中缺少xml – libsystem_symptoms.dylib全部内容,希望文章能够帮你解决Xcode 8中缺少xml – libsystem_symptoms.dylib所遇到的程序开发问题。

如果觉得大佬教程网站内容还不错,欢迎将大佬教程推荐给程序员好友。

本图文内容来源于网友网络收集整理提供,作为学习参考使用,版权属于原作者。
如您有任何意见或建议可联系处理。小编QQ:384754419,请注明来意。